Imphal, Nov. 26 (EMN):
Indian A defeated Indian Navy 6-2 in the 1st ground, while India B (Manipur) beat USA team 9-5 in the 2nd ground on the 5th day of the 14th Manipur Polo International tournament on Saturday.

The tournament is organised by the Manipur Horse Riding and Polo Association at the historic Mapal Kangjeibung, the oldest polo ground in Imphal.

In the match between the USA and Manipur, the former took the lead as Jorge Vasquez scored in the 1.40th minute of the 1st chukker before P Ojit leveled the score for Manipur in the 2nd minute.

Then JP Vasquez scored for the USA team in the 3.13th and India B (Manipur) captain T Pradeepkumar equalised in the 3.40th minute by converting a beautifully executed 30 yards hit to a goal at the end the chukker.

Pradeepkumar scored from 30 yards (awarded at the end of 1st chukker) in the .04th minute of the 2nd chukker and Ojit struck twice (.14th minute and .35th minute) before L Atangba added another in the 6.16th minute for Manipur.

The honours were evenly shared in the 3rd chukker, as both the teams scored one goal each. P Ojit scored for Manipur in the 7.05th minute while JP Vasquez scored for the USA team in the 4.21 minute. At the end of the 3rd chukker, Manipur led 7-3 against the USA team.

L Rohit, who came in place of Thomson, scored in the 2.55th minute of the last chukker, while L Atangba scored another goal for Manipur in the 3.55th minute. For the USA team, Will Boland and JP Vasquez scored in the 4.17th and 5.13rd minute respectively.

The final score was Manipur 9 goals and USA 5.

In the 2nd match of the day, the India A opened its account with a goal from Ranshay Purohit in the 6.20th minute in the 1st chukker before Hurr-Ali increased the lead in the 2nd chukker to 2-0 for India A, as Indian Navy failed to score in both the chukkers.

In the 3rd chukker, both the teams drew a blank, but in the 4th, India A swamped the Navy team with as many as four goals — two coming from Hurr-Ali and one each from Ranshay Purohit and Santosh. Indian Navy managed to pull back two goals, both scored by Cdr Panchal, but by then, it was too late for recovery. India A won by 6-2.

On Sunday, November 27, the 6th day of the polo tourney, USA will take on India A, while UK will clash with India B (Manipur).
